Blondie Sundaes with Creamy Maple Sauce

Chewy blonde brownies topped with a warm maple cream sauce makes the perfect combination for a delicious family dessert. 

Prep Time
10 mins
Cook Time
10 mins
Total Time
35 mins
Servings: 8 servings
Calories: 427 kcal
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American

Ingredients

  • 1 cup flour
  • ½ teaspoon baking powder
  • ⅛ teaspoon baking soda
  • pinch of salt
  • ½ cup butter melted
  • 1 cup brown sugar
  • 1 egg
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la
  • vanilla ice cream
Maple Sauce
  • ½ cup butter
  • ¾ cup brown sugar
  • 8 ounces cream cheese softened
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
  • ½ cup pure maple syrup

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ees. In a medium bowl, cream together butter and brown sugar until combined. Mix in egg and vanilla. Combine flour, baking soda, baking powder, and salt in a separate bowl to combine. 
  2. Slowly add dry ingredients to wet ingredients. Press into a greased 8x8 pan and bake 20-25 minutes until an inserted toothpick comes out clean. 
Maple Sauce
  1. Combine all ingredients and whisk over high medium-high heat until mixture is thick and creamy. Cream cheese should be completely incorporated with no chunks. 
  2. Cut the blondies into squares. Top with warm maple sauce and vanilla ice cream. 

Notes

  • Store blondies in airtight container at room temperature. 
  • Store cream sauce in airtight container in fridge.
